The earliest electrical application of SiC was being a surge defense in lightning arresters in electrical electricity units. These equipment must show high resistance until the voltage across them reaches a specific threshold VT at which point their resistance will have to fall to your decreased degree and sustain this level until the used voltage drops underneath VT flushing latest into the ground.[58]

Strontium chloride hexahydrate is commonly used in toothpaste for sensitive enamel. The compound aids to dam the tubules in dentin, decreasing sensitivity to cold and hot. The efficacy of strontium-made up of toothpaste has been supported by different scientific scientific studies.

In the sphere of metallurgy, strontium is used as an alloying agent with aluminum to refine the grain structure with the cast metal. This improves the mechanical properties from the alloy, like tensile energy and ductility, thereby raising its suitability for different structural purposes.

By far the most important utilization of titanium is in producing alloys. It's the element most normally additional to steel because it enhances the power and resistance to corrosion of steel.

Ilmenite and leucoxene are titaniferous ores. Ilmenite (FeTiO3) is made up of around fifty three% titanium dioxide. Leucoxene has the same composition but has about 90% titanium dioxide. They are really observed connected with hard rock deposits or in beaches and alluvial sands.
